    • unpublished observation. This compound shows an absorption maximum at 272 nm at acid to neutral pH and an approximate pK of 9.6. It seems to be derived from one of the impurities present in GuHCl samples, since its formation levels off within several days, unlike biguanide formation which continues as long as a GuHCl solution is kept alkaline.
